Microsoft Azure Backup is a cloud-based subscription backup/restore service optimized for Microsoft workloads. Protected workloads can be in the Azure cloud, in virtual machines, or on physical servers. Azure Backup keeps three copies of your data in three locations in the Azure datacenter and three additional copies in an Azure datacenter in a different geographical area. Backup schedules can be daily, monthly, weekly, and yearly and retention in Azure can be as long as 99 years. After the initial seeding, backups are incremental. To avoid the massive online data transfer that may be required for the seeding process, the initial backup can be performed at your site and then the physical media can be delivered to the nearest Azure datacenter. Features include client-side encryption and compression, off-peak throttling, and application-aware granular recovery (e.g., mailbox recovery for Exchange, database level recovery for SQL, and Item Level Recovery (ILR) for SharePoint). Azure Backup supports System Center Data Protection Manager integration for advanced management and reporting. DoubleTake Software, which has been acquired and rebranded by Carbonite, offers a line of economical products that allow small organizations to protect critical Windows-based applications such as Exchange, Microsoft SQL Server, and SharePoint. DoubleTake products work with Windows Hyper-V and VMware and also support Windows Server clusters to increase network availability and reduce recovery time. DoubleTake Backup lets you perform on-demand recoveries to server hardware that is different from the original server, or between virtual and physical servers. DoubleTake Availability, now called Carbonite Availability, allows you to configure failover clusters without shared storage or geographic restrictions, reducing the vulnerability of Windows-based clustering to single-point failure. Backup Exec from Symantec has evolved for three decades and is among the most popular backup solutions for home and small business environments. The current version of Backup Exec provides disk or tape backup and can restore files, folders, individual emails, or entire servers. Special agents are available for point-in-time recovery of Exchange, Microsoft SQL Server, and Oracle databases as well as SharePoint and Active Directory applications and virtual guests based on Windows Hyper-V or VMware. Backup Exec also supports Linux, UNIX, and Mac clients. An easy-to-use administration console simplifies the process of setting up backups, managing backup policies, performing restores, and deploying virtual machines for fast disaster recovery.
BackupAssist is a low-cost software package for scheduling, managing, and monitoring backups of Microsoft Windows Server and Windows Small Business Server (SBS) products. Designed for small and midsize businesses, BackupAssist allows local or remote backups of complete servers or individual files and supports physical and virtual environments. Supported storage includes Windows-compatible tape, Iomega REV devices, internal or external hard drives and optical disks, NAS and SNAP network storage, and any remote machine that can act as an FTP server. BackupAssist includes a restore console with an easy-to-use search feature for recovering files. Snap-ins are available for Exchange Server, SQL Server, Hyper-V, and Rsync.
HP Data Protector (previously called Openview Storage Data Protector) is an enterprise-class backup/recovery solution that supports physical, virtual and cloud-based environments powered by Windows, Unix, and Linux. Virtual platforms supported include VMware, Windows Hyper-V and Virtual Server, Citrix XenServer, and HP Integrity Virtual Machines. Advanced federated data deduplication reduces storage costs, improves performance and availability, and conserves bandwidth for multi-site architectures. Used in conjunction with the HP StoreOnce backup appliance, Data Protector can deduplicate to any application source, backup server, or target device independent of operating system. With the Granular Recovery Extension (GRE) for SharePoint 2010, Microsoft SharePoint administrators can restore an individual or an entire folder without leaving SharePoint.
CrashPlan offers free entry-level software for on-premises backup as well as a line of affordably priced web service packages for continual or scheduled online backup for Mac, Windows, and Linux environments. CrashPlan is designed primarily for households and small office environments and is especially popular in the Apple Mac market. In a Windows environment, CrashPlan can transparently back up locked and in-use files via Microsoft's Volume Shadow Copy technology. For Mac environments, CrashPlan allows you to back up any networked drives accessible from the Desktop.

Retrospect for Macintosh builds on a 20-year history of affordable Mac backup and now offers network backup of Mac, Windows, and Linux computers. Current versions of Retrospect feature data deduplication to cut storage costs and bandwidth utilization plus cloud-based storage capability for any Internet-connected storage configured for WebDAV access. A 64-bit Mac client supports OS X and provides enhanced security with 256-bit AES encryption, reportedly doubles the performance of previous versions, and allows users to run on-demand backups from their desktops. Integrated Growl notifications alert users when backup operations are initiated or finished.
Time Machine is an automatic backup utility included with Apple's Mac OS X from the Leopard (10.5) version onward and works with Apple's wireless Time Capsule device as well as with directly-connected hard drives or partitions. Time Machine transparently archives hourly backups for a day, daily backups for a week, and weekly backups for as long as there is space. When the backup volume is full, Time Machine automatically deletes the oldest weekly backup. In order to conserve storage and bandwidth, Time Machine copies only files that have changed since the last backup. Users can perform point-in-time system recovery or file-level recovery.
VMware Data Recovery (VDR) is VMware's first-generation backup solution for small businesses. A VDR backup appliance supports up to 100 virtual machines (VMs), operates transparently, and offers deduplication to remove redundant data. Integration with VMware vCenter Server enables centralized scheduling and allows virtual machines to be backed up when they are moved using VMware VMotion or DRS. Backups can be stored on any virtual disk supported by VMware ESX/ESXi including storage area networks (SANs), network attached storage (NAS) devices, or Common Internet File System (CIFS) based storage such as SAMBA. vSphere Data Protection (VDP), which replaces VDR, is a backup/recovery solution based on EMC Avamar technology. VDP offers more efficient deduplication and permits agentless VM backup.

Solaris FLARs backup/restore technology allows you to create system snapshots known as Oracle Solaris Flash archives (FLARs). These snapshots can include the operating system, updates, and application software. Oracle Solaris FLARs can be rapidly deployed or restored to any server as long as it has the same processor architecture. Because of the speed with which they can be deployed, FLARs are a popular way to install Oracle Solaris from a pre-built image as well as for implementing patches or performing disaster recovery. Current versions of Oracle Solaris support the ability to install from a ZFS Flash Archive as well as a UFS FLAR.

VMware Site Recovery Manager (SRM) Disaster Recovery Solutions
VMware's Site Recovery Manager (SRM) is an extension to VMware vCenter that lets you orchestrate, automate and verify a repeatable runbook for recovering applications and services rapidly after a breakdown. Site Recovery Manager supports centrally controlled and automated disaster recovery, application mobility, and non-intrusive site relocation, failback and re-protect. Site Recovery Manager also supports non-disruptive testing for site recovery, updates and patches and can generate audit reports to verify complete service recovery, validate SLAs and prove disaster recovery compliance. NetApp MetroCluster High Availability and Disaster Recovery Platform
NetApp MetroCluster is a high-availability and disaster recovery software suite that uses array-based storage clustering with synchronous replication to deliver fast, zero data loss disaster recovery between datacenters that are up to 185 miles away from one another.
